US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"shorter communication"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when referring to a form of communication that is brief or concise in nature. Example: "In today's fast-paced world, shorter communication methods, like text messages, are often preferred over lengthy emails."

Linguistic Context

The phrase "shorter communication" functions primarily as a noun phrase, where "shorter" modifies the noun "communication". It describes a type of communication characterized by its brevity or reduced length. Ludwig examples show its usage in discussing communication distances and pathways.
